The Baltimore Orioles have traded for infielder/outfielder Blaze Alexander from the Arizona Diamondbacks, sending reliever Kade Strowd and minor league prospects Wellington Aracena and José Mejia to Arizona.
Alexander, 26, played 74 games for the Diamondbacks in 2025, hitting .230 with seven home runs and 28 RBIs, and offers defensive versatility across infield and outfield positions.
Strowd, 28, made his MLB debut with the Orioles in 2025, posting a 1.71 ERA in 25 appearances.
Aracena, 21, was acquired from the Mets in a trade for Gregory Soto, while Mejia, 20, played primarily in rookie ball.
The trade bolsters Baltimore’s bench depth and roster flexibility.
